package org.onepf.opfpush.adm;
import android.content.Context;
import android.support.annotation.NonNull;
import android.support.annotation.Nullable;
import org.onepf.opfutils.OPFLog;
import org.onepf.opfutils.OPFPreferences;
import org.onepf.opfutils.OPFUtils;
/**
* @author Roman Savin
* @since 27.01.2015
*/
@SuppressWarnings("PMD.AvoidSynchronizedAtMethodLevel")
final class PreferencesProvider {
public static final int NO_SAVED_APP_VERSION = -1;
private static final String KEY_REGISTRATION_ID = "registration_id";
private static final String KEY_APP_VERSION = "app_version";
private static final String KEY_AUTHENTICATION_FAILED_FLAG = "authentication_failed_flag";
private static final String ADM_POSTFIX = "opfpush_adm";
private static volatile PreferencesProvider instance;
private final OPFPreferences preferences;
private PreferencesProvider(@NonNull final Context context) {
preferences = new OPFPreferences(context, ADM_POSTFIX);
}
@SuppressWarnings("PMD.NonThreadSafeSingleton")
@NonNull
public static PreferencesProvider getInstance(@NonNull final Context context) {
if (instance == null) {
synchronized (PreferencesProvider.class) {
if (instance == null) {
instance = new PreferencesProvider(context);
}
}
}
return instance;
}
@Nullable
public synchronized String getRegistrationId() {
OPFLog.logMethod();
updateAppVersion();
return preferences.getString(KEY_REGISTRATION_ID);
}
public synchronized void saveRegistrationId(@Nullable final String registrationId) {
OPFLog.logMethod();
updateAppVersion();
if (registrationId == null) {
preferences.remove(KEY_REGISTRATION_ID);
} else {
preferences.put(KEY_REGISTRATION_ID, registrationId);
}
}
public synchronized boolean isAuthenticationFailed() {
updateAppVersion();
return preferences.getBoolean(KEY_AUTHENTICATION_FAILED_FLAG, false);
}
public synchronized void saveAuthenticationFailedFlag() {
OPFLog.logMethod();
updateAppVersion();
preferences.put(KEY_AUTHENTICATION_FAILED_FLAG, true);
}
public synchronized void removeAuthenticationFailedFlag() {
OPFLog.logMethod();
updateAppVersion();
preferences.remove(KEY_AUTHENTICATION_FAILED_FLAG);
}
public synchronized void reset() {
OPFLog.logMethod();
preferences.clear();
}
private void updateAppVersion() {
if (getAppVersion() != OPFUtils.getAppVersion(preferences.getContext())) {
reset();
saveAppVersion(OPFUtils.getAppVersion(preferences.getContext()));
}
}
private void saveAppVersion(final int appVersion) {
OPFLog.logMethod(appVersion);
preferences.put(KEY_APP_VERSION, appVersion);
}
private int getAppVersion() {
return preferences.getInt(KEY_APP_VERSION, NO_SAVED_APP_VERSION);
}
}
